FOX Sports, the industry leader in live events, is the umbrella entity representing Fox Corporation’s wide array of multi-platform US-based sports assets. Built with brands capable of reaching more than 100 million viewers in a single weekend, FOX Sports includes the sports television arm of the FOX Network; FS1, FS2, FOX Soccer Plus and FOX Deportes, as well as a joint-venture business in the Big Ten Network and digital properties including http://FOXSports.com and the FOX Sports App. FOX Sports has delivered the most watched television program, NFL’s America’s Game of the Week on FOX, for fourteen consecutive years.

JOB DESCRIPTION

FOX Sports is looking for a Media Associate to join their team in Los Angeles, CA. A Media Associate of Media Management will support all aspects of Production and Post Production of FOX Sports. Managing all media flow in our MAM, ensuring proper workflows are being followed, and training new employees or co-workers. The Media Associate will include media ingest, drive tracking, exports and archive, supporting the footage sharing and file transfer process with outside vendors, and serve as a team leader when Management is not available. The Media Associate may be asked to travel to remote events to manage media as well as test and research new technologies. 

The Media Associate will also interface with clients, ensure records are set up correctly, handle client requests, troubleshoot issues, and monitor systems. MAM responsibilities include but are not limited to: creating and approving new records and media, metadata tagging, monitoring job brokers, daily audit, escalating issues when needed, and ensuring proper archiving workflow. You will also need knowledge and experience in Live and Post Production workflows and tools, including but not limited to EVS, IP Director, Adobe Creative Cloud, Transcoders, and File sharing systems (ex., Vantage and Aspera), as well as MAM and scheduling interfaces.
